Hotel Flora - By Romanelli Family features a nice leafy courtyard where a varied breakfast buffet is served every morning. Set in a 17th-century building, it is a 5-minute walk from St Mark’s Square. With free Wi-Fi and air conditioning, rooms at the Flora are individually decorated with antique furniture, damask tapestries and Murano chandeliers. At the bar, you can enjoy a light lunch, a drink, or afternoon tea. In-room dinners can also be requested. Staff is available 24 hours and can help book Gondola tours, restaurants, and concert tickets. The Flora is 2625 feet from both the Rialto Bridge and the Gallerie dell'Accademia museum gallery. We loved the location, friendly staff, and delicious breakfast at Hotel Flora! The garden is charming and makes for such a fun place to start the day. Conveniently, there are docks nearby, making it easy to catch a water taxi when arriving or departing with luggage. When we arrived, our room had a noticeably strong smoke smell. With fabric-covered walls and no fans in the bathroom, the space often felt humid and heavy. Thankfully, the windows can be opened for fresh air. Some rooms are also on the smaller side, so keep that in mind when booking. While the hotel itself is beautiful and unique, our room didn’t feel especially comfortable—and after a long day of travel, it wasn’t quite the experience we were hoping for.
